2.6.11 The motor current is too large

Check
point
The torque boost (Pr.0, Pr.46) setting is
not appropriate under V/F control, so the
stall prevention function is activated.
The V/F pattern is not appropriate when
V/F control is performed. (Pr.3, Pr.14,
Pr.19)
Parameter
The stall prevention (torque limit) function
setting
is activated due to a heavy load.
Offline auto tuning is not performed under
Advanced magnetic flux vector control or
Real sensorless vector control.
When PM sensorless vector control is
selected, offline auto tuning is not
performed.

Increase/decrease the Pr.0 Torque boost setting value by 0.5% increments so that
stall prevention does not occur.
Set the rated frequency of the motor to Pr.3 Base frequency. Use Pr.19 Base
frequency voltage to set the base voltage (for example, rated motor voltage).
Change the Pr.14 Load pattern selection setting according to the load
characteristic.
Reduce the load weight.
Set Pr.22 Stall prevention operation level (Torque limit level) higher according
to the load. (If Pr.22 is set too high, an overcurrent trip (E.OC[]) is likely to occur.)
Check the capacities of the inverter and the motor.
Perform offline auto tuning.
Perform offline auto tuning for the IPM motor.
